The Keithley 7156 General Purpose Scanner Card is a signal-routing component for automated test and data-acquisition systems integrated with Keithley 7000 Series switch/control mainframes. It has configurable channel density and fast switching to support multi-point measurement and signal-path control across laboratory and production environments.
Technical Specifications Channel Configuration
10 channels (2-pole mode) or 20 channels (1-pole mode)
2-pole Form A relay contact configuration
37-pin D-sub connector interface Relay & Switching Performance
Relay drive current: 30 mA (7156-D) or 50 mA (7156-M)
Actuation time: Less than 2 ms (exclusive of mainframe)
Contact resistance: Less than 2 Ω to rated life
Contact potential: Less than 100 µV per contact pair; typically less than 50 µV Signal Handling
Maximum signal level: 150 V, 250 mA, 10 VA peak (resistive load)
Contact life: 10⁸ closures (cold switching); 10⁷ closures (at maximum signal level)

Compatibility & Integration The 7156 inserts into Keithley 7000 Series switch/control mainframes and integrates with DMM and SourceMeter® instruments for coordinated measurement and switching control.
